2021 LGBTQ+ Forum
The mission of this year’s Forum is to raise awareness that Wellness starts with an informed, inclusive, and equitable academic and work environment that promotes the belonging of individuals with diverse sexual and gender identities.
Wednesday, October 13, 2021 · 3:00-6:30 pm · Via Zoom
Bio
Aaron Chiou (pronouns: he/him/his) is a Postdoctoral Scholar in the Department of Biomedical Data Science and a T32 Fellow in the Stanford Cancer Imaging Training Program. His research with Dr. Sylvia Plevritis focuses on characterizing the tumor microenvironment during lung cancer progression using quantitative imaging and computational analysis. Aaron earned his Ph.D in Biomedical Engineering from Cornell University and his Sc.B. in Biomedical Engineering from Brown University. Outside of research, Aaron enjoys petting dogs, reading, running, rock climbing, and crocheting.
